微信点餐

咖啡店点餐系统的设计与实现方法

咖啡店点餐系统的设计与实现方法 微信点餐 广力云

一、需求分析

在进行设计之前,首先需要对咖啡店点餐系统的需求进行分析。咖啡店点餐系统需要具备以下功能

1. 菜单展示将咖啡店的菜单以图片或文字的形式展示在系统中,方便顾客选择。

2. 点餐功能顾客可以通过系统选择自己的菜品和数量。

3. 订单管理系统能够自动记录顾客的订单信息,并提供给咖啡店管理人员查看。

4. 结账功能顾客可以通过系统进行结账,系统能够自动计算订单总价,并提供支付方式选择。

5. 数据分析功能咖啡店管理人员可以通过系统查看顾客点餐情况,从而进行菜品调整和优化。

二、系统设计

在进行系统设计时,需要考虑到系统的稳定性、易用性和安全性。以下是咖啡店点餐系统的设计要点

1. 系统架构咖啡店点餐系统采用B/S结构,即浏览器/服务器结构。客户端使用浏览器访问服务器,服务器负责处理客户端请求并提供数据。

2. 数据库设计系统需要设计一个菜单数据库和一个订单数据库。菜单数据库包含菜品名称、价格、图片等信息,订单数据库包含订单号、顾客姓名、订单内容等信息。

3. 界面设计系统需要具备良好的用户界面设计,以便顾客和咖啡店管理人员使用。界面应该简洁明了、易于操作。

4. 安全性设计系统需要具备一定的安全性,包括数据加密、权限控制等功能,以保证用户信息的安全。

三、系统实现

在进行系统实现时,需要根据需求和设计要点进行具体的编码工作。以下是咖啡店点餐系统的实现要点

1. 前端开发前端开发需要采用HTML、CSS、JavaScript等技术,实现菜单展示、点餐、结账等功能。

等技术,实现订单管理、数据分析等功能。同时需要对数据库进行操作,将订单信息存储到数据库中。

3. 测试与部署在系统实现完成后,需要进行测试和部署工作。测试包括单元测试、集成测试等,以保证系统的稳定性和可靠性。部署需要将系统上线,并进行一定的维护工作。

总之,咖啡店点餐系统的设计与实现需要综合考虑需求、设计要点和实现技术等因素,以实现一个高效便捷、安全稳定的系统。希望本文能够对您有所帮助。

电话咨询 立即申请